Upside Tasuki Gap Candlestick Pattern: Complete Guide for Traders and Investors

The Upside Tasuki Gap Candlestick Pattern is a relatively uncommon three-candle bullish continuation pattern found in Japanese candlestick analysis. It generally appears during an established uptrend and signals that buyers continue to dominate despite temporary selling pressure.

The pattern consists of two consecutive bullish candles separated by an upside gap, followed by a bearish candle that partially fills—but does not completely close—the gap. This inability of sellers to close the gap indicates that bullish momentum remains intact.

Like all technical analysis tools, the Upside Tasuki Gap should be confirmed with price action, volume, trend analysis, and other technical indicators before making any trading or investment decisions.

What is the Upside Tasuki Gap?

The Upside Tasuki Gap forms after a strong bullish move. The second bullish candle opens above the previous candle, creating an upside gap. The third candle is bearish but closes within the gap without filling it entirely.

The partially unfilled gap demonstrates that buyers successfully defended the bullish momentum, increasing the probability of trend continuation.

Market Psychology

Stage 1: Buyers Dominate

The first bullish candle confirms strong upward momentum.

Stage 2: Gap Reflects Strong Demand

The upside gap shows aggressive buying interest and bullish sentiment.

Stage 3: Temporary Profit Booking

The third bearish candle reflects profit-taking but fails to erase the bullish gap.

Stage 4: Buyers Retain Control

The incomplete gap fill suggests buyers continue to support higher prices.

Confirmation Signals

1. Bullish Follow-Through Candle

A strong bullish candle after the pattern improves reliability.

2. Rising Volume

Higher volume during the continuation phase supports institutional buying.

3. Moving Averages

Price remaining above the 20 EMA or 50 SMA strengthens the bullish outlook.

4. RSI

RSI remaining above 50 supports positive momentum.

5. MACD

A bullish MACD crossover enhances confirmation.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

What is the Upside Tasuki Gap Candlestick Pattern?

It is a three-candle bullish continuation pattern where a bearish candle partially fills an upside gap but fails to close it completely.

Is the Upside Tasuki Gap bullish?

Yes. It is generally considered a bullish continuation pattern when it forms during an existing uptrend.

Does the gap need to remain open?

Yes. The third candle should not completely fill the upside gap.

Which indicators work best with the Upside Tasuki Gap?

Volume analysis, RSI, MACD, moving averages, and support/resistance analysis are commonly used to validate the pattern.

Can the pattern fail?

Yes. Like all technical patterns, it can produce false signals, particularly in low-volume or highly volatile market conditions.
